Committees for the Defense of the Revolution celebrates 62nd anniversary

The 62nd anniversary of the largest mass organization in the country, the Committees for the Defense of the Revolution (CDR), guarantors and defenders of the conquests of the people, is approaching.

Las Tunas, Cuba.- For the 2022 celebrations, its directors confirmed that the activities return to the neighborhoods, something that has not happened for two years as a result of the COVID-19 pandemic.

“We resume our activities with the participation of the entire membership and recognition in the neighborhoods. We hope that there will be greater popular incorporation”, 26 Eddys Xander Sánchez Concepción, the provincial coordinator, says.

“We began the celebrations in August, on the date of the birthday of Commander in Chief Fidel Castro, the realization of blood donations and talks related to his life and revolutionary work.

“We are supporting food production through the "Cultiva tu Pedacito" program (Cultivate your Plot). We thank the new patios that are incorporated, the producers, and the families; all who support food sustainability, as well as the cleaning and beautification of the blocks.”

Revolutionary popular surveillance is the founding mission of the organization, which means that amid complex circumstances, efforts are redoubled to maintain the protection of our neighborhoods and the main institutions located there.

“Radio Victoria and the educational center Mártires del 28 de Diciembre deserved the Premio del Barro (Neighborhood Award). Decorations have been awarded to CDR members and outstanding structures that receive the 28 de Septiembre Distinction and the Medal for the Defense of the Neighborhood.
